Laserjet 1020 with Foo2zjs Not Printing
Greetings fellow Linuxquestions users,
I recently performed a clean install of Fedora Core 7 on my machine, and in an attempt to get my Laserjet 1020 printer working again, installed the foo2zjs driver and configured it as instructed at the following page. http://foo2zjs.rkkda.com/fedora/hp1020.html However, the test page will not print! Everything worked seamlessly under Fedora Core 6, and I've checked the USB connection between the printer and the computer. Everything seems fine. What could be the problem? Thanks much! |
Try this and see if it initializes the printer.
cat /usr/share/foo2zjs/firmware/sihp1020.dl > /dev/usb/lp0 |
That works perfectly! Thanks!
How do I get this to be done automatically? |
You only have to do it when the printer is shut off(the printer not the computer).
